Bathtub Replacement in Framingham, MA
Bathtub replacement services involve removing an existing bathtub and installing a new one to enhance the functionality and appearance of a bathroom. These projects can include replacing outdated or damaged tubs, upgrading to more accessible designs, or simply updating the style to match a home's decor. Homeowners typically request this service when their current bathtub shows signs of wear, leaks, or damage, or when a bathroom renovation calls for a modern or more efficient fixture.
Property owners should consider factors such as the size and style of the new bathtub, compatibility with existing plumbing, and any necessary modifications to the surrounding space. Understanding the scope of the project, including the condition of the existing setup and desired features, can help ensure a smooth replacement process. Contacting professionals for guidance can assist in selecting the appropriate bathtub type and preparing for installation.

Bathtub Replacement Questions
What types of bathtubs can be replaced? Various styles including alcove, drop-in, and clawfoot bathtubs can be replaced to match the existing setup or to upgrade the look.
Is bathtub replacement suitable for any bathroom size? Yes, replacements can be customized to fit different bathroom dimensions and configurations.
What should property owners consider before replacing a bathtub? It's important to assess the space, plumbing connections, and desired style to ensure proper fit and function.
Can bathtub replacement improve bathroom accessibility? Yes, options such as walk-in tubs or barrier-free designs can enhance safety and accessibility.
